The soothing and tonifying properties of Liquorice, known for several hundred years, have been learnt from the basics of Chinese medicine and its treatises on herbalism. We also find proofs of its ancestral use in the papyrus scrolls of the Egyptians.
Liquorice extracts, rich in Enoxolone, are now commonly used in phytotherapy and medicine as an anti-inflammatory. Enoxolone is an active pharmaceutical agent found in several forms of medication.
Locally applied, Enoxolone is used principally in the symptomatic treatment of moderate and not superinfected inflammatory incidents such as atopic eczema, solar erythema, seborrhaeic dermatitis, pruritis vulvae or insect stings.
In dermatology, Enoxolone is known to soothe reactive skin and reduce redness and burning sensations.
Enoxolone is a natural molecule found in large quantities in the roots of Liquorice, Glycyrrhiza glabra (L.).

Opinion of the dermatologist
Enoxolone - Pure Active A43
Enoxolone or glycyrrhetinic acid has anti-inflammatory properties equivalent to a low-activity local corticoid like hydrocortisone.
This concentration [280] is indicated for treating the majority of acute inflammatory manifestations on the face such as: sunburn, erythema (redness) after a dermatological procedure (laser, peeling, etc.), post-depilation erythema or shaving, insect bites, for example.
